What Do Same-Day Dental Implants Involve and How Can They Work?

Same-day dental implants offer a groundbreaking approach for people seeking instant dental restoration. Unlike traditional implants that demand several visits over several months, same-day implants simplify the process, enabling patients to obtain a permanent prosthetic in a single appointment. This advanced procedure usually includes the extraction of a damaged tooth, the placement of a titanium post into the jawbone, and the instant affixation of a temporary crown.

The strategy utilizes advanced imaging methods and careful planning to guarantee superior positioning and stability. Following the implant securing, the provisional restoration provides aesthetic value while the implant component integrates with the bone structure. This union, known as osseointegration, is necessary for lasting success. Patients value reduced waiting periods and same-day function, making same-day dental implants a compelling option for those requiring speedy restorative solutions.

Bone Density Evaluation Needed

Evaluating skeletal thickness is an essential phase in determining if a individual is an suitable candidate for immediate tooth implants. Sufficient bone density is vital, as it delivers the required foundation for the prosthetic devices. Dental professionals frequently employ imaging techniques, such as radiographs or 3D scans, to assess the density and volume of the mandible and maxilla. If skeletal thickness is insufficient, patients may require bone grafting procedures before implant placement. This evaluation not only helps in identifying potential complications but also ensures the durability and firmness of the implants. Ultimately, a comprehensive skeletal evaluation aids dental professionals in determining appropriate options, tailoring treatment plans, and enhancing overall patient outcomes in the domain of same-day dental implant procedures.

Total Well-being Factors Count

Overall health plays a crucial role in determining candidacy for same-day dental implants. Factors such as chronic illnesses, autoimmune disorders, and uncontrolled diabetes can affect the healing process and overall success of the implants. Additionally, people with heart conditions or smokers may face increased risks during and after the procedure. A thorough medical history review is critical, as it enables dental professionals to identify potential complications. Patients should also consider their oral hygiene habits, as proper dental care is essential for implant longevity. Ultimately, a detailed assessment confirms that candidates are not only physically prepared but also informed about the implications of the procedure, leading to optimal outcomes for those seeking this modern dental solution.

Information to Consider About Your Implant Procedure

During the implant procedure, patients can anticipate a carefully orchestrated procedure aimed at restoring their smiles successfully. Initially, the dentist will perform a thorough examination, with imaging, to determine the ideal placement of the implant. Following this evaluation, local anesthesia is applied to guarantee comfort throughout the procedure.

Your dentist advances with the placement of the implant into the jawbone, a process that generally takes about an hour. Once the implant is firmly positioned, a interim crown may be applied, allowing the patient to leave the office with a functional tooth.

Throughout the procedure, the dental team remains vigilant, supervising the patient's comfort and addressing any questions. Post-procedure instructions will be supplied, advising the patient on care and recovery. Overall, patients can expect a simplified interaction built to yield immediate results and enhance their dental health.

Aftercare for Same-Day Dental Implants

After obtaining same-day dental implants, proper aftercare is essential for optimal healing and long-term success. Patients are recommended to follow particular instructions to ensure the best recovery. At first, it is crucial to manage any discomfort with prescribed pain medications and to use ice packs to reduce swelling. Soft foods should be prioritized during the early recovery period to prevent putting pressure on the implants.

Maintaining oral hygiene is essential; patients should carefully clean and flush their mouths as recommended by their dentist. Avoiding tobacco and alcoholic beverages is also significant, as these substances can slow recovery. Regular follow-up appointments will allow for tracking the implant's fusion with the jawbone.

Finally, maintaining dietary restrictions and steering clear of strenuous activities for a short duration will support a smoother recovery. By following these post-treatment guidelines, patients can maximize the durability and success rate of their same-day dental implants.

Comparing Quick Implants to Conventional Options

While many individuals search for fast options for tooth replacement, comprehending the distinctions between immediate implants and conventional methods is crucial for making well-informed choices. Same-day implants offer immediate placement of artificial teeth following extraction, enabling patients to depart from the dentist's office with a functional smile in a one appointment. This quick procedure reduces the waiting period and decreases the overall number of dentist visits needed.

In contrast, traditional tooth implants demand multiple visits over many months. Once the first implant procedure is complete, rest and healing is essential before the final prosthetic can be attached. Although traditional options may yield a more durable outcome, the lengthy process can pose a drawback for those desiring immediate tooth replacement.

Ultimately, selecting between same-day implants and conventional alternatives depends upon personal choices, specific dental conditions, and dental professionals' recommendations. Understanding these distinctions can help individuals in making the optimal choice for their oral health.

What Types of Anesthesia Are Used During the Procedure?

During the procedure, dentists commonly utilize local anesthesia to anesthetize the site. In some cases, sedative alternatives like nitrous oxide or intravenous sedation may also be made available to help patients remain relaxed and comfortable throughout.
